Common LG Fridge Emergencies
1. Refrigerator Not Cooling
A fridge that’s not cooling is a critical issue that can lead to food spoilage. This problem can be caused by various factors, including a malfunctioning compressor, faulty thermostat, or blocked condenser coils.
2. Freezer Not Freezing
If your freezer isn’t freezing, it can cause your stored food to thaw and spoil. This issue might result from a defective defrost system, blocked air vents, or a faulty compressor.
3. Water Leakage
Water leakage from your fridge can damage your flooring and create a mess. Common causes include a clogged defrost drain, a faulty water filter, or a broken water inlet valve.
4. Ice Maker Not Working
An ice maker that stops producing ice can be frustrating, especially in hot weather. Potential causes include low water pressure, a clogged water line, or a defective ice maker assembly.
5. Strange Noises
Unusual noises from your fridge can indicate serious issues, such as a failing compressor, faulty fans, or problems with the evaporator coils.
Steps to Handle Emergency Repairs
1. Stay Calm and Assess the Situation
When you notice a problem with your fridge, the first step is to stay calm and assess the situation. Determine the severity of the issue and whether it requires immediate attention or can wait for a scheduled repair.
2. Protect Your Food
If your fridge is not cooling or the freezer is not freezing, take immediate steps to protect your food. Transfer perishable items to a cooler with ice packs or another working fridge if available. This will prevent food spoilage while you address the issue.
3. Unplug the Fridge
For safety reasons, unplug your fridge if you suspect an electrical issue or if you need to perform any manual checks or cleaning. This will prevent potential electrical shocks and further damage to the appliance.
4. Check for Obvious Problems
Before calling for professional help, check for obvious problems that you might be able to fix yourself:
a. Dirty Condenser Coils
Dirty condenser coils can cause your fridge to overheat and not cool properly. Clean the coils using a vacuum or brush to remove dust and debris.
b. Blocked Air Vents
Ensure that air vents inside the fridge and freezer are not blocked by food items. Proper airflow is essential for maintaining the correct temperature.
c. Door Seals
Check the door seals for any signs of damage or dirt. Clean the seals with warm, soapy water to ensure a proper seal and replace them if necessary.
5. Refer to the User Manual
Consult your LG fridge’s user manual for troubleshooting tips specific to your model. The manual may provide solutions for common issues and guide you on how to address them.
6. Use Online Resources
LG’s official website and online forums can be valuable resources for troubleshooting tips and advice from other users who may have experienced similar issues. However, always verify the information from reliable sources.
When to Call a Professional
Some problems are too complex or dangerous to handle on your own. Here are some scenarios when you should call a professional for emergency repairs:
1. Persistent Cooling Issues
If your fridge or freezer continues to have cooling issues despite your troubleshooting efforts, it’s time to call a professional. Problems with the compressor, thermostat, or refrigerant levels require specialized knowledge and tools to repair.
2. Electrical Problems
Electrical issues, such as frequent tripping of circuit breakers, flickering lights, or power surges, should be addressed by a certified technician. Attempting to fix electrical problems yourself can be dangerous.
3. Water Leakage
Persistent water leakage can cause significant damage to your home. If you can’t identify the source of the leak or fix it yourself, call a professional to prevent further damage.
4. Non-Functional Ice Maker
If your ice maker stops working and basic troubleshooting doesn’t resolve the issue, it’s best to call a professional. Problems with the water inlet valve, ice maker assembly, or water line require expert attention.
5. Error Codes
Modern LG fridges often display error codes when there’s a problem. These codes can help diagnose the issue, but interpreting and fixing the underlying problem usually requires a professional.

Preventive Maintenance Tips
Regular maintenance can help prevent emergencies and extend the life of your LG fridge. Here are some tips to keep your fridge in top condition:
1. Clean the Condenser Coils
Dust and debris can accumulate on the condenser coils, reducing cooling efficiency. Clean the coils at least twice a year to ensure optimal performance.
2. Inspect Door Seals
Check the door seals regularly for signs of wear or damage. Clean them with warm, soapy water to maintain a proper seal and replace them if necessary.
3. Replace Water Filters
Replace the water filter every six months to ensure clean water and ice. This can also help prevent leaks and other issues related to the water supply.
4. Set Proper Temperature
Ensure your fridge and freezer are set to the recommended temperatures (usually 37°F for the fridge and 0°F for the freezer). Proper settings can help maintain efficiency and prevent issues.
5. Avoid Overloading
Avoid overloading your fridge and freezer, as this can restrict airflow and reduce cooling efficiency. Proper organization can help maintain optimal performance.
